Lent

Lent is the 40-day period of fasting and prayer, from Ash Wednesday to Easter.

Palm Sunday

Palm Sunday, celebrated the Sunday before Easter, is the feast that commemorates Christ's triumphal entry into Jerusalem and marks the beginning of Holy Week.

Holy Thursday

Holy Thursday commemorates the Last Supper of Jesus Christ with his Apostles.

Good Friday

Good Friday is a day of fasting and prayer that commemorates the crucifixion of Jesus Christ.

Easter Sunday

Easter Sunday is the joyful celebration of the resurrection of Jesus Christ.

Anniversary of the Beatification of Blessed Mary Angela Truszkowska (1993)

On April 18, 1993, Pope John Paul II beatified Mother Mary Angela, saying, “Blessed Mary Angela’s life was marked with love. Serving where needed since 1874

Founded in Poland in 1855, the Felician Sisters are a congregation of women religious inspired by the spiritual ideals of their foundress, Blessed Mary Angela Truszkowska, and Saints Francis of Assisi, Clare of Assisi and Felix of Cantalice. Arriving in North America in 1874 following Blessed Mary Angela’s directive “to serve where needed,” they helped to weave the social service system. Today, the Felician Sisters founded, sponsor or support through the presence of our sisters, more than 40 ministries – all continuing to evolve to meet the needs of the people they serve.
